In the ever-evolving hospitality industry landscape, a new paradigm is taking shape, challenging the traditional pursuit of perfection with a more pragmatic approach. The adage "best is the enemy of good enough" is gaining traction, highlighting a shift towards operational efficiency and profitability in a world increasingly driven by bottom-line results.
